In a direct responce to the USRG Zip fighter, The Starmark union developed and produced the twin engine, 20mm cannoned Havoc VTOL. Although not as fast as the Zip, its hovering abilities allow it to stay in place and deliver continuous fire in a dogfight, wheras the Zip has to make passes. Please comment and rate!
About this creation
The single 20mm cannon. At 412 Rounds per minute, any target is certified swiss cheese.
The Pulse generated engines that make the Havoc a VTOL.
The cockpit has room for one pilot to sit comfortably; not too comfortably however; We don't want any Starmark Slacker pilots on the job...
And the internal workings. This Union pilot is doing a routine pre- flight inspection. Carry on...
